Approaches that inform online care and practical support

Victor Jones uses cognitive behavioral methods and attachment-based perspectives to guide online work. CBT focuses on identifying and shifting unhelpful thought and behavior patterns, which can be useful for anxiety, depression, and attention-related challenges. Attachment-based work examines relational patterns and emotional connections to help improve how people relate to others and manage distress in relationships.

Finding the right approach is part of the therapeutic process, and Jones treats selection of techniques as a collaborative decision. He listens to each person's goals and preferences, then tailors interventions so strategies feel relevant and manageable for daily life rather than imposing a single method.
